Ghosts are one of the easiest ways to create some fun Halloween food art. Cookie cutters are the easiest way to create a ghost but you do not necessarily need a ghost cookie cutter, you can use a regular circular cookie cutter

So while these biscuits only contain 3 ingredients and I like to view them as a healthy treat, the decoration is full of sugar! I do believe that everything in moderation and that creating food memories is really important for children. For the decoration I simply used ready to roll white fondant icing, Cake Decor cake decorating pens and Cake decor edible eyes. These ghost biscuits will last a couple of days in an airtight container.


Halloween Ghost Biscuits

Recipe 

Ingredients for Biscuits

150g plain flour
115g unsalted butter at room temperature
1/4 cup of maple syrup (60g)

Method

Line a baking tray with grease proof paper. In a bowl cream the butter with a mixer until it's creamy. Add the maple syrup and mix further. Add the flour slowly and mix with a wooden spoon. You may find it easier to mix with your hands as it comes together. If it seems too sticky then add a small amount of flour. Once mixed together, transfer to a floured surface and roll out the dough to roughly the size of a pound coin. Using your chosen cookie cutters cut out the dough into ghosts and place onto the baking tray. Bake in a preheated oven at 160 fan for 6 to 8 minutes. Please keep a close eye on these while they are baking as they will burn very quickly. Allow to cool on a wire rack.


Decorating your Ghost Biscuits

Ready to roll white fondant icing
Icing sugar
Cake decorating pens
Edible eyes

Create an icing sugar paste by simply adding a few drops of water to some icing sugar and mix well. Using your chosen cookie cutters cut out the shapes from the ready to roll fondant icing. Add a small amount of icing sugar paste onto your ghost biscuit then gently place the ghost fondant shape on top of the biscuit. Once all the biscuits have been covered with fondant icing you can add the eyes and mouths. Using a black cake pen draw on two eyes and a mouth. If using edible eyes you can glue them on with the icing sugar paste.
